Finbar Group Limited reported a robust 46% increase in revenue to $284.5 million for FY2025, despite a 12.5% decline in comprehensive profit. The company completed key residential projects and sharpened its focus on core property development in Western Australia.

Platinum Capital Limited has withdrawn its proposed scheme of arrangement due to insufficient shareholder support and is now seeking approval for an on-market buy-back of up to 50% of its shares, aiming to enhance liquidity for investors.

The Takeovers Panel has received a contentious application challenging Keybridge Capital’s role in the Yowie takeover bid, spotlighting conflicts of interest tied to WAM Active’s influence. Interim orders were declined, leaving the dispute unresolved as a critical shareholder meeting unfolds.

EDU Holdings Limited plans to voluntarily delist from the ASX, citing low share liquidity and regulatory uncertainty in the international student market. The company proposes a substantial buy-back offer to provide shareholders with an exit opportunity ahead of delisting.
